Responsibilities
- Guide the team in adopting a lean startup mentality so that they can collectively arrive at the quickest and cheapest way to solve a problem statement and achieve the intended outcome
- Guide the team in thinking out of the box to deliver solutions quickly in an agile fashion
- Be passionate about Technology, and to keep abreast of changes in the digital landscape
- Help identify technology trends and potential vendors/products that the team can work with to ingest into our solution offerings
- Actively be involved in the design and architecting of 5G industry specific solutions
- Design and architect solutions based on modern cloud native stacks, utilizing services from - Demonstrate discipline and document your work in a clear and concise manner
- Work closely with the development team to become a highly valued member of an autonomous, cross-functional squad
Requirements
- Strong development skills with practical experience in developing solutions at speed using modern cloud native technologies
- Experienced in leading a technical team to develop assets / solutions using modern cloud native technologies
- Strong technical knowledge in APIs, Microservices and IOT architectures. Knowledge on Container-based technologies as well as other complementary technologies such as Digital Twins would be a plus
- Experienced in architecting solutions and leading the team in using Open Source and SaaS as building blocks in assembling new cloud native applications
- Experienced in architecting solutions and leading the team solutions to build solutions on top of Microsoft Azure and at least 1 other Cloud (IaaS/PaaS) provider such as AWS, Google Cloud Platform, Heroku or equivalent
- Experienced in architecting solutions and leading the team to integrate with Azure cloud services such as Azure IOT Hub, Azure Logic Apps, Azure Digital Twins, and other relevant services
- Practical experience with popular DevOps tools, like Azure DevOps, Git, Jenkins or Nexus
- Comfortable working with Lean-Agile and Continuous Integration/Continuous Delivery methodologies
- Comfortable in leading a technical team to execute upon a defined product vision using Lean-Agile methodologies
- Good understanding and appreciation of Lean UI/UX design